摘要: 分析了分离型超声波振动切削动态切削力特征,提出了分离型超声波振动切削消减颤振的机理,并用实验验证了消减颤振的物理根源和切削动力学解析。

Abstract: The dynamic cutting force characteristic in the separating type ultrasonic vibration cutting (UVC) is analysed. A theory of chatter suppression with the separating type UVC is proposed, and its physical reason and cutting dynamics are verified by my test results.
